Rhea Ripley recently sat down with The Takedown of Sports Illustrated to discuss the intense media responsibilities sheโ€™s shouldered in the lead-up to WrestleMania 41. Set to defend her WWE Womenโ€™s World Championship in a triple threat match against IYO SKY and Bianca Belair on Night 1, Ripley described this week as both challenging and deeply meaningful.

โ€œSo much on my plate. Iโ€™m honored to do it all. I really am, as crazy as itโ€™s going to be,โ€ Ripley said of the packed promotional schedule. โ€œI remember being in NXT and wishing for an opportunity and putting in the work, but not achieving anything. Where now I feel like Iโ€™ve grown the Rhea Ripley name enough, and now the company really does hold me to such a high regard, and they put all this stuff on my plate because they know that I can go out there and I can handle it like a professional.โ€

Ripley also opened up about her evolution in handling media, recalling how public speaking once felt overwhelming. โ€œMedia was always something that I was terrified of, like sitting down talking to you right now, I would be absolutely crapping myself. I was so scared of doing media,โ€ she admitted. โ€œI feel like the practice over the years has gotten me to this point where itโ€™s second nature.โ€

She concluded by acknowledging that WrestleMania week, with all its pressure, serves a deeper purpose. โ€œItโ€™s also reps that I need, and itโ€™s also helping me get better at talking to people, and getting my name out there, and putting across what needs to be put across, and thatโ€™s a massive responsibility for me.โ€
